For years, Nigerian startups have fought the same battles: acquiring users, keeping them engaged, and finding new ways to build loyalty without burning through incentives. Cashback works for a while. Discounts work for a while. But neither necessarily builds long-term relationships with users.
Healthcare might.
This thinking sits at the heart of ZOI, Wellahealth’s embedded healthcare product. And its latest launch, Femcare, offers an early glimpse into what healthcare could look like when it becomes part of the digital platforms Nigerians already use every day.
Instead of asking people to download another health app, the idea is simple: integrate affordable health plans directly into the digital ecosystems people already trust.
